BRITISH IMPERIALISM, 1879.
Hot Pies! An 1879 cartoon by John Tenniel depicting Lord Lytton, Viceroy of India, presenting British cabinet ministers with the prospects of war with Burma while they are already trying to cope with several other international crises

BRITISH IMPERIALISM, 1879: A Political Feast of Hot Pies!". In this 1879 cartoon by John Tenniel, the renowned English artist captures the essence of British Imperialism during a tumultuous period. The central figure is Lord Lytton, Viceroy of India, who cunningly presents his fellow British cabinet ministers with the tempting prospect of war with Burma. However, what makes this scene truly remarkable is that it unfolds amidst a backdrop of multiple international crises already plaguing the ministers. Tenniel's artistry skillfully portrays the complexity and audacity of British Imperialism at its height. Lord Lytton stands tall and nobleman-like as he offers his colleagues hot pies – an ironic symbol representing both sustenance and political action. His actions suggest that while they grapple with ongoing challenges across their vast empire, there is always room for another slice of power. The cartoon serves as a powerful commentary on Britain's imperial ambitions in late 19th-century Asia. It highlights how even in times of crisis and conflicting priorities, expansionist desires persistently drove policy decisions within the British Empire.
